Modelo jerarquico-base de datos

Páginas: 7 (1628 palabras) Publicado: 28 de marzo de 2010
República Bolivariana de Venezuela
Ministerio del Poder Popular para la Defensa
Universidad Nacional Experimental Politécnica de la Fuerza Armada.

“Base de Datos”

Los tres modelos en los que se ha basado el desarrollo de las bases de datos son el jerárquico, en red y relacional. El modelo jerárquico dominó el mercado de los SGBDs
hasta mediados de los 80. Durante este mismoperíodo, surgió el modelo en red con el que se pretendía sustituir a los SGBDs jerárquicos, lo que no se consiguió.
Los SGBDs jerárquicos fueron los primeros en aparecer. Una base de datos jerárquica se puede visualizar como una estructura en árbol. Las bases de datos jerárquicas son bastante rígidas. Una vez diseñada la base de datos, es complejo cambiarla y, además, es necesario un conocimientoamplio de la forma en la que se han almacenado los datos
para poder recuperarlos de forma efectiva. Por ello, a pesar de haber dominado el mercado en sus comienzos, los SGBDs han ido decayendo y actualmente no se encuentran en el mercado.
Los SGBDs jerárquicos son Modelos Lógicos basados en registros que se usan para describir datos en los niveles lógicos y de vista, se llaman así debido aque la base de datos se estructura en registro de formato fijo de diferentes tipos, en cada tipo de registro se define un numero fijo de campos o atributos, y cada campo tiene normalmente una longitud fija. El uso de registros de longitud fija simplifica la implementación en el nivel físico de la base de datos. Esta simplicidad contrasta con muchos de los modelos basados en objetos.
Los ModelosJerárquicos se usan tanto para especificar la estructura lógica completa de la base de datos como para proporcionar una descripción de alto nivel de la implementación.
A pesar de que los avances en el campo de los SGBDs han sido muy grandes y de que los SGBDs actuales proporcionan un rendimiento muy elevado, aún están lejos de satisfacer todas las demandas de las aplicaciones más avanzadas.Siguen existiendo hoy en día numerosas áreas científicas e industriales, en las que los SGBDs relacionales están escasamente introducidos. Muchos de estos campos exigen la manipulación de nuevos tipos de información o suponen unos volúmenes de datos de difícil manejo por los sistemas actuales.

Permite compartir información.
En este tipo de modelos la organización se estableceen forma de árbol, donde la raíz es un nodo ficticio. Así tenemos que, una base de datos jerárquica es una colección de árboles.
El contenido de un registro específico puede repetirse en varios sitios (en el mismo árbol o en varios árboles).
Los Segmentos se clasifican en tres tipos:
Segmento:
Segmento Raiz:
Segmento Padre:
Las relaciones entre dos degmentos sólo pueden ser deuno a uno:

Obsérvese que, a priori, no existen relaciones N:M (de muchos a muchos) en el modelo jerárquico. Salvo que se simulen mediante varias relaciones 1:N. No obstante, esto puede provocar problemas de inconsistencia, ya que el gestor de base de datos no controla estas relaciones.
Las relaciones jerárquicas entre diferentes tipos de datos pueden hacer que sea muy sencillo responder adeterminadas preguntas, pero muy difícil el contestar a otras.
Los elementos de base del Modelo Jerarquizado son registros lógicos que se únen entre sí, mediante punteros, para construir un árbol valorado. Como árbol valorado se entiende que es aquel árbol cuyos nodos son tipos de registros lógicos y a la vez están valorados.
Una árbol valorado tiene una estructura puramente de arbolesn-arios, y mantiene las estructuras y limitaciones de éste; un conjunto de registros y enlaces donde existe una única raíz (distinguido por ser el único que no recibe ninguna flecha), desde la que se desprenden los demás registros. Como enlaces se representan a los punteros (apuntadores a direcciones físicas) que puntan a registros que contienen información relacionada jerárquicamente con otra. Los...
Leer documento completo

Regístrate para leer el documento completo.

Estos documentos también te pueden resultar útiles

  • Base de datos empleando modelo de red y jerarquico
  • Modelo Jerárquico de la base de datos
  • Modelo jerárquico de una base de datos
  • base de datos jerarquicos
  • Base De Datos Jerarquicas
  • Modelo de datos bases de datos
  • Modelos de datos de las bases de datos
  • Bases de datos jerárquicas, red, relacional

Conviértase en miembro formal de Buenas Tareas

INSCRÍBETE - ES GRATIS